What skills and experience we're looking for
The Headteacher and Trustees of Worth Primary School are seeking to appoint an enthusiastic and motivated part-time Primary/EYFS Teaching Assistant who has high expectations for all pupils to join our hardworking and friendly team.
The position will comprise of 1:1 or small group working with children in Key Stage 1 who require support regulating their emotions as well as accessing their education in and out of the classroom. Candidates must be flexible, able to use their initiative and possess a good sense of humour for working with young children. Our goal is for every child to reach their potential so we are seeking someone special who will strive to help children to reach their goals regardless of their barriers to learning.
Previous experience of working in a primary school/EYFS setting would be an advantage but not compulsory.
